Ingredients

  • 1 cup (250 mL) uncooked quinoa
  • 2 cups (500 mL) ch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up (125 mL) chopped drained roasted red bell peppers
  • 1/2 cup (125 mL) cubed provolone cheese
  • 1/4 cup (50 mL) chopped kalamata olives
  • 2 tbsp (30 mL) chopped fresh basil leaves
  • 2 tbsp (30 mL) fat-free Italian dressing

Steps

  • 1
    Rinse quinoa under cold water 1 minute; drain.
  • 2
    In 2-quart saucepan, heat quinoa and broth to boiling; reduce heat. Cover and simmer 15 to 20 minutes or until quinoa is tender; drain. Cool completely, about 45 minutes.
  • 3
    In large serving bowl, toss quinoa and remaining ingredients. Serve immediately, or refrigerate 1 to 2 hours before serving.

Expert Tips

  • Tip 1
    Did You Know?: Quinoa is a popular grain in South American cuisine and is gaining popularity in Canada and the United States. Its nutrition profile is impressive because it is a complete protein.
  • Tip 2
    Substitution: Cooking grains in chicken broth or vegetable broth adds to the overall flavour of the dish. You can also cook the quinoa in 2 cups (500 mL) water with 1/2 teaspoon (2 mL) salt.
  • Tip 3
    Serve-With : Serve a scoop of this savoury salad on a lettuce leaf with a slice of crusty French bread.
